Patch management is a critical and complex task. Timely and correctly managed patching maximizes cybersecurity, compliance, uptime, and functionality. Sporadic software update management can result in security vulnerabilities, compatibility problems, sluggish or inconsistent performance, excessive offline stretches, or loss of key features. Patching involves more than periodic updates of an OS and apps for servers and endpoints. Firmware patches can be as essential for network appliances like routers, firewalls, and Wi-Fi access points.
